Poker Workshop Offered at BCC01:53PM / Monday, June 29, 2009
GREAT BARRINGTON, Mass. - Berkshire Community College will offer the following poker workshop at its South County Center in Great Barrington this summer.
“Fundamentals of Poker” (WKS 2820), teaches skills such as discipline, critical reasoning, money management, and strategy building. Poker basics, the game of Texas Holdem, tournament poker and how key skills come into play are covered. Classes, taught by Thomas Trifon, meet Monday and Wednesday evening, Aug. 3 through Aug. 26, from 6:30 to 8:30. Cost for registration is $160.
According to Harvard Law Professor Charles Nesson, as quoted in the Aug. 19, 2007 issue of “Financial Times,” “poker teaches people to think for themselves, it is a key component of individuality and a prime aspect of managing resources.” The article goes on to say there are lifetime skills both business dealmakers and teenagers could acquire such as “the art of avoiding making the first offer, patience, composure, respect for foes and an understanding of someone else’s point of view.”
